> property interpolation in systemPath during site build is not working

> I have specified a property in my settings.xml (see attachment 
> test-settings.xml) that points to a directory. This property is used to 
> specify the systemPath of a system dependency in my child module. Everything 
> works (compilation, packaging, etc) except building the site.
> Calling "mvn clean site" on the parent project results in an error (see 
> attachment output.log). Invoking the same line in the child project still 
> gives the error message but the site-build itself succeeds.
> Please find the working project tree attached in testproject.tar.gz.
